    Dear All,
    This is the first image from India from a 1D Mark IV camera.

    Canon EOS 1D Mark IV, Canon EF 400mm F2.8 L IS USM, EF 2xII, ISO 1600. This is a full frame image. Converted from Raw using Lightroom 2.6.

    I will post images using various ISOs. Later I will post a thorough review of the Mark IV.
